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7280654615 23 535376 1699 65995
972993 61
972993 61
8053373 1036646 12 31069617 35065645
All about undefined
Interested in learning more?
972993 61
8053373 1036646 12 31069617 35065645
See more
8621126883 342539597
8068 76 828119877 6994
See more
3688 995 09
5104598872 96 4130693
See more